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Mitcham Eastfields to Roughton Road start from as little as £14.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Mitcham Eastfields to Roughton Road start from £75.10 one way, or £76.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Mitcham Eastfields to Roughton Road are available for £111.30 one way, or £161.10 return

Everything you need to know about Roughton Road Station

Discover Roughton Road Train Station

Located in the serene and picturesque surroundings of Norfolk, Roughton Road Train Station serves as a small but vital touchpoint for commuters and travelers alike. Offering a gateway to the stunning landscapes of Eastern England, this quaint station provides essential services for day-to-day travelers while maintaining a charming, unassuming presence.

Facilities and Ticketing at Roughton Road

Though Roughton Road doesn't boast expansive facilities, it ensures convenience with key amenities. The station is equipped with ticket machines where travelers can purchase and collect tickets bought online. However, there's no staffed ticket office, and those requiring assistance may need to plan accordingly. An induction loop is available for those with hearing impairments.

Accessibility at this station is a consideration, given that step-free access is not available. The station involves a steep flight of steps and a ramp to reach the platform, which might not be suitable for everyone. Passengers who require step-free access should head to nearby Cromer station, located just over a mile away.

Onward Travel from Roughton Road

When it comes to onward travel, Roughton Road provides options despite its size. Replacement bus services, when necessary, operate from the station's entrance on Roughton Road. However, options like local taxis or car hire services are not readily available directly from the station; travelers might need to pre-arrange such services to ensure a smooth journey.
